Transaction e73040a736241125d694f397356d78d761fc71ee62ec7fce9e320e2a657a2a2c

1 Input
2 Outputs
  • e73040a736241125d694f397356d78d761fc71ee62ec7fce9e320e2a657a2a2c:0
  • value  4579322
    address  13KYW8ftjyZgePQyY7C6zEFGjwYGJ3PHbc
  • e73040a736241125d694f397356d78d761fc71ee62ec7fce9e320e2a657a2a2c:1
  • value  7420000
    address  3DUkfsTUUvYj2B4ku199DgNcjNFwvgjErU